Torrance Barrens Conservation Area was designated as the world’s first permanent Dark Sky Reserve. The 4,700-acres of Crown land is bedrock and wetlands, with trees and bushes that are stunted in height. For star-gazers this means a spectacular 360 degree view of the night sky, unhampered by light pollution. The Barren’s also doubles as an exceptional hiking and mountain biking destination, with 3 well marked trails for public use. In total, the trail system is over 15km long.
89 residents recomanen
Torrance Barrens Dark-Sky Preserve
Southwood Road

The Centre provides 16.5kms of groomed trails for cross country skiing in the winter, and hiking and mountain biking in the spring and fall. The area features attractive wooded areas, a variety of flora, fauna and bird life as well as scenic vistas along the Muskoka river. No cross country ski rentals are available on-site. There is no fee to use the trails.
40 residents recomanen
Bracebridge Resource Management Area
